Proteins are digested by – |
A. | Proteases |
B. | mylases |
C. | Lipases |
D. | Nucleases |
Answer» A. Proteases | |
Explanation: The digestion of proteins, take place by enzymes called proteases, which begins in the stomach, where pepsin breaks down some proteins into polypeptides. The end products of protein digestion are amino acids which can be absorbed. |
